Choosing A Domain Name

When I set out to create my website, selecting the right domain name played a critical role in establishing my online presence.

A domain name is not just a URL—it’s a vital part of my branding and visibility. I made sure that it aligned with my brand, was easy to remember, and gave a sense of trust to my visitors.

  • Keep it Concise: A short and simple domain name helps users recall my brand easily.
  • .com Domains: The .com extension is widely recognized and can lend credibility to my website, which is why I preferred it.
  • Brand Identity: I matched my domain name to my business name and logo, ensuring consistency across my brand.
  • Custom Domain: A custom domain elevates my professional image far more than a generic subdomain.

Below is a step-by-step guide I followed to obtaining my domain:

  1. Brainstorm: I listed keywords synonymous with my brand, aiming for clarity and impact.
  2. Check Availability: Utilizing a domain registrar, I checked the availability of my preferred names.
  3. Consider Variations: If my desired .com was taken, I considered alternative TLDs but remained discerning about relevance.

E-commerce and Online Stores

Creating an e-commerce website empowers me to sell products or services online. It demands strategic planning and a thorough understanding of digital shopping behaviors.

My e-commerce site must feature an online store where customers can browse products with ease.

The shopping cart functionality is essential, acting as a virtual basket where customers can add and review items before purchase. For an intuitive user experience, the shopping cart should be accessible from all pages and reflect updates in real-time.

Payment processing is the backbone of any online store. I ensure that my website supports various secure payment methods, including credit cards, digital wallets, and bank transfers. This flexibility is crucial for accommodating customers’ preferences and building trust.

When I’m developing my online store, I focus on:

  • Ease of navigation: A well-organized layout with clear categories helps customers find products.
  • Mobile responsiveness: With many users shopping on mobile devices, a mobile-friendly design is non-negotiable.

Search Engine Optimization (SEO)

When I create a website, one of my priorities is to enhance its visibility on search engines through SEO.

SEO is the practice of optimizing a website to rank higher in search engine results, making it more accessible to potential visitors and increasing traffic to the site.

I always begin with thorough keyword research, identifying terms people are likely to use when searching for content related to the website. Understanding these terms allows me to optimize content, meta tags, and URLs effectively.

For instance, using tools like Google Keyword Planner, I find high-volume, low-competition keywords to target.

Another critical element I focus on is creating quality links. A well-structured website with clear internal linking helps search engines crawl and index the site efficiently. Additionally, I aim to obtain backlinks from reputable sites, which enhance my site’s credibility and ranking.

SEO isn’t a one-time task; it requires continuous effort and adjustment. Here’s a brief, organized approach:

  • Keyword Optimization:
    • Research and integrate relevant keywords.
    • Use keywords strategically in titles, headings, and content.
  • Content Quality:
    • Publish unique, valuable content regularly.
    • Keep content relevant to targeted keywords.
  • Site Architecture:
    • Ensure a clean, navigable structure.
    • Optimize site speed for good user experience.
  • Link Building:
    • Acquire backlinks from authoritative sources.
    • Implement a sound internal linking strategy.

Investing in reliable SEO tools is crucial. These assist in tracking the performance of keywords, monitoring backlinks, and analyzing competitors.

Tools like Google Analytics and SEMrush give me actionable insights to refine my SEO strategies continually.

Analytics and Performance Tracking

Analytics provide data on various aspects of a website, such as visitor traffic. This helps in understanding user behavior and improving site visibility.

To start tracking, I incorporate an analytics tool that can monitor the following key metrics:

  • Visitor Traffic: Number of users visiting the site.
  • Traffic Source: Where the visitors are coming from (e.g., direct, search engines, referrals).
  • User Engagement: Average time spent on the site and the bounce rate.

By examining these metrics, I gain insights into which parts of the website are performing well and which need improvement. Additionally, analyzing the data helps in informed research and decision-making for future content and design changes.

Here are practical steps to set up analytics:

  1. Choose an Analytics Tool: Select a tool that suits your website needs.
  2. Set Up Tracking Code: Insert the provided code into your website’s header.
  3. Define Goals: Establish what you want to track, such as form submissions or product purchases.
  4. Review Reports: Regularly check the analytics dashboard for updated data and trends.

Using analytics enhances my ability to make data-driven decisions, ultimately leading to a more successful website.

Website Security and Privacy

When launching a website, I prioritize security because it safeguards my site against cyber threats and establishes trust with my visitors.

I consider implementing SSL (Secure Sockets Layer) certificates essential. They encrypt data between the user and the server, ensuring sensitive information remains private.

For privacy, my focus is on crafting a clear and concise privacy policy. I inform users about the data collection practices and how their information is used.

Transparency in privacy policies not only complies with legal standards but also fosters trust.

Trust is the cornerstone of customer relations online. I make sure that my website’s security and privacy measures are visible to users.

Displaying trust seals and regularly updating my site’s security features are effective ways to show commitment to users’ safety.

In terms of customer care, I am ready to address any concerns regarding security and privacy. I provide easy-to-access contact information and ensure that customer service is responsive and helpful.

What is the process of creating a website from scratch?

Creating a website from scratch involves planning the site structure, designing the layout, and coding the pages.

I start by coding in HTML for the content structure, then CSS for styling, and sometimes JavaScript for interactivity. This requires a good grasp of web development fundamentals.

Can I create a website using HTML and how?

Yes, I can create a simple website using HTML by writing markup to structure my web pages.

I define headers, paragraphs, links, and images with HTML tags to build the site’s content. For beginners, learning basic HTML is a great foundation for web creation.
